以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  保存与后台更新区别  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=185625)

--  作者:lxmoffice
--  发布时间:2023/3/6 21:49:00
--  保存与后台更新区别
老师,

您好!

想问一下保存行与后台更新有什么区别, 哪个效率更快?

例如:

e.DataRow("折扣") = 0.05
e.DataRow.Save()

DataTables("订单").SQLReplaceFor("折扣", 0.05, "产品 = \'PD01\'")

--  作者:有点蓝
--  发布时间:2023/3/6 21:51:00
--  
e.DataRow.Save()只是保存了一行数据。SQLReplaceFor会更新符合条件的所有行数据,更新后需要重新加载表格数据,界面才会刷新。